+
+static int tls_construct_hello_retry_request(SSL *s, WPACKET *pkt)
+{
+    int al;
+
+    /*
+     * TODO(TLS1.3): Remove the DRAFT version before release
+     * (should be s->version)
+     */
+    if (!WPACKET_put_bytes_u16(pkt, TLS1_3_VERSION_DRAFT)
+            || !tls_construct_extensions(s, pkt, EXT_TLS1_3_HELLO_RETRY_REQUEST,
+                                         NULL, 0, &al)) {
+        ssl3_send_alert(s, SSL3_AL_FATAL, al);
+        SSLerr(SSL_F_TLS_CONSTRUCT_HELLO_RETRY_REQUEST, ERR_R_INTERNAL_ERROR);
+        ssl3_send_alert(s, SSL3_AL_FATAL, al);
+        return 0;
+    }
+
+    /* Ditch the session. We'll create a new one next time around */
+    SSL_SESSION_free(s->session);
+    s->session = NULL;
+    s->hit = 0;
+
+    return 1;
+}
